We just shipped a ton (literally) of soil samples to Nairobi to be be analyzed, covering about 150 of our farmers. I'm looking forward to seeing the results, which should tell us something about how to use fertilizer most effectively, as well as a bunch of other potential interventions. Soil fertility is a major issue around here. Most farmers don't have enough land to leave part of it fallow, so the land is gradually being leached of its nutrients, while the repeated use of chemical fertilizer tends to increase the acidity of the soil.

The challenge is how to intervene in a way that increases farmer income while also increasing sustainability. And the solution needs to be simple enough that we can quickly scale to serve thousands of people. It's the last part that's the most difficult: really customized solutions can work wonders, but at the cost of reducing the number of people you reach.
